German actress Heike Makatsch, best known for her memorable role as the flirtatious secretary Mia in the beloved 2003 festive film Love Actually, has undergone a remarkable transformation in a new thriller that has captivated audiences and critics alike. The series, titled Where's Wanda?, is currently available for streaming on Apple TV+ and has garnered a perfect 100% score from professional reviewers, a stark contrast to the 65% Rotten Tomatoes rating of her iconic rom-com.

A Dramatic Departure from Iconic Role

Fans of Love Actually might struggle to recognise Makatsch in this latest venture. She has ditched her signature dark bob hairstyle for long blonde locks, completely altering her appearance to portray Carlotta Klatt, a desperate mother in the gripping narrative. This physical change underscores her versatility as an actress, moving from the light-hearted charm of Mia to the intense, emotionally charged role of a parent in crisis.

Plot and Critical Acclaim

The dark comedy thriller follows the harrowing journey of parents Dedo, played by Axel Stein, and Carlotta Klatt as they search for their missing daughter, Wanda, months after her disappearance. Frustrated by the police's inability to make progress, the couple takes matters into their own hands, embarking on a risky mission to spy on their neighbours in hopes of uncovering clues.

Upon its debut, Where's Wanda? quickly won over critics, earning a stellar 100% rating from seven reviews on Rotten Tomatoes. Casual viewers were equally impressed, though they awarded it a slightly lower but still respectable 68% rating. The series has been praised for its unique blend of genres, combining elements of thriller, comedy, and drama to create a compelling and fresh storytelling experience.

Renewal for a Second Season

In exciting news for fans, the German drama has been officially renewed for a second season. The upcoming instalment is set to feature another eight episodes, continuing the suspenseful story that left viewers eagerly anticipating more.
